According to the Allen Police Department’s annual report, crime in the city of Allen dropped 22.6% in 2025, giving the city one of the lowest crime rates per capita amongst Texas municipalities with more than 80,000 people.
Allen Police Chief Steve Dye gave the Allen City Council the police department’s annual report during its Feb. 24 workshop, detailing the drop in crime rate Allen has seen over the past 12 months.
According to the annual report, the city of Allen recorded 885 total crimes in 2025, down from 1,143 in 2024. Allen’s crime rate fell to 7.59 offenses per 1,000 residents, the lowest among the state’s 50 largest cities…
